Output 88a62a56489b26c8f5efc0f03ae6da43dbd135029807eab6aa3c27a106065e60:3

value
255422
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ea90399d5b1ff00adddc434ebd840552e029f8c5 OP_EQUALVERIFY OP_CHECKSIG
address
1NPFtpcmqruJukUWwBezUh1bpnDLELTh9e
transaction
88a62a56489b26c8f5efc0f03ae6da43dbd135029807eab6aa3c27a106065e60
spent
true